So what are our Membership Fees? u3a Branches are funded in the main by Membership subscriptions. The Callington u3a individual Membership subscription for 2026/27 is £12.00. Joint Membership subscription is £22,00, and there is a half price reduction if you join after October 1st. If you would also like to be a member of other u3as (Associate Membership) there is a single additional fee of £8.00, or joint additional fee of £15.00. Membership subscription is due to be paid annually and runs from April (after the AGM) to March the following year. If you would also like to receive the quarterly u3a magazine "Third Age Matters'", aka TAM, this is directly mailed out by the Third Age Trust, for which the annual fee is £4.20. Contact our Branch Treasurer to order your copy for delivery. There is also a free shortened version of the magazine available online at u3a.org.uk Alternatively, there are a few copies available at our Monthly meetings for £1.00.
These subscriptions cover our administration costs, including an affiliation fee to the Third Age Trust. It entitles members to attend our Monthly Meetings, and to take part in one or several of our Interest Groups.. Membership also gives access to the Tamar Valley Network, a collection of local groups which offer learning and training opportunities. There is sometimes a small contribution towards the costs of our Group. Meetings, and other organised Events, especially if rooms have to be hired, or entrance or participation fees are charged, but these are decided by the members of the Groups involved.
